技能 concise-planning
📦

concise-planning

安全

Generate actionable coding task plans

Turn vague project requests into structured, executable checklists. Reduce back-and-forth by making reasonable assumptions and providing atomic, verb-first action items.

支持: Claude Codex Code(CC)
📊 70 充足
1

下载技能 ZIP

2

在 Claude 中上传

前往 设置 → 功能 → 技能 → 上传技能

3

开启并开始使用

测试它

正在使用“concise-planning”。 Plan to add pagination to our product listing endpoint

预期结果:

  • # Plan
  • Implement offset-based pagination for the GET /products endpoint with configurable page size and sorting options.
  •  
  • ## Scope
  •  
  • - In: Product listing endpoint, response format, query parameters
  • - Out: Other endpoints, caching layer, frontend changes
  •  
  • ## Action Items
  •  
  • [ ] Review current GET /products implementation in src/routes/products.ts
  • [ ] Add query parameters: page, limit, sortBy, sortOrder
  • [ ] Implement offset calculation and database query modification
  • [ ] Add pagination metadata to response (total, page, totalPages)
  • [ ] Write unit tests for pagination logic
  • [ ] Add integration test verifying correct page contents
  • [ ] Update API documentation
  • [ ] Test with edge cases (empty results, last page, invalid params)
  •  
  • ## Open Questions
  •  
  • - What is the default page size? (Assuming 20)
  • - Should we implement cursor-based pagination for large datasets?

正在使用“concise-planning”。 Plan to upgrade our Django project from version 3.2 to 4.2 LTS

预期结果:

  • # Plan
  • Execute a major version upgrade following Django's deprecation path with testing at each stage.
  •  
  • ## Scope
  •  
  • - In: Django core, installed Django packages, test suite
  • - Out: Third-party services, deployment infrastructure, Python version
  •  
  • ## Action Items
  •  
  • [ ] Audit installed packages for Django 4.x compatibility
  • [ ] Run tests on Django 3.2 to establish baseline
  • [ ] Upgrade to Django 4.0, fix deprecation warnings
  • [ ] Upgrade to Django 4.1, fix deprecation warnings
  • [ ] Upgrade to Django 4.2 LTS, verify all tests pass
  • [ ] Update requirements.txt and lock file
  • [ ] Review Django 4.2 release notes for security considerations
  • [ ] Deploy to staging environment for integration testing
  •  
  • ## Open Questions
  •  
  • - Are there custom middleware or authentication backends that may be affected?
  • - What is the rollback plan if issues surface in production?

安全审计

安全
v1 • 2/24/2026

Static analyzer flagged 4 patterns that are all false positives. The external_commands detections at lines 18 and 37 are markdown formatting (inline code and code fences), not shell execution. The cryptographic algorithm detections at lines 3 and 67 are plain documentation text with no actual crypto operations. This skill is purely a planning template with no executable code, network access, or system interactions.

1
已扫描文件
68
分析行数
0
发现项
1
审计总数
未发现安全问题
审计者: claude

质量评分

38
架构
100
可维护性
87
内容
22
社区
100
安全
91
规范符合性

你能构建什么

Feature Development Planning

Break down new feature requests into discrete, implementable steps with clear validation criteria.

Refactoring Projects

Create structured plans for codebase improvements with defined scope and rollback considerations.

Bug Investigation

Generate systematic debugging plans that cover discovery, hypothesis testing, and verification.

试试这些提示

Basic Feature Plan
Create a plan to add user authentication to our Express API. We use PostgreSQL and JWT. Include discovery, implementation, and testing steps.
Refactoring Plan
Plan a refactoring of our monolithic UserService into separate modules for authentication, profile management, and notifications. Current file is src/services/user.ts (450 lines). Define clear scope boundaries and migration approach.
Bug Investigation Plan
Users report intermittent 500 errors on checkout. Create an investigation plan covering log analysis, reproduction steps, hypothesis testing, and monitoring setup. Payment provider is Stripe.
Migration Plan
Plan our migration from REST to GraphQL for the product catalog API. Include schema design, resolver implementation, gradual rollout strategy, and deprecation timeline for existing endpoints.

最佳实践

  • Start with context gathering - read README, docs, and relevant code before planning
  • Keep action items atomic - each should be a single logical unit of work
  • Always include validation or testing as explicit steps in the plan

避免

  • Creating plans without understanding the existing codebase structure
  • Writing vague steps like 'fix the issue' instead of concrete actions
  • Skipping validation steps or assuming testing will happen separately

常见问题

When should I use this skill versus asking directly for code?
Use this skill when starting a complex task that benefits from structured thinking. It helps you see the full scope before implementation begins and ensures nothing is overlooked.
How many action items should a plan include?
The skill generates 6-10 atomic items by default. This range balances completeness with cognitive load. Larger projects may need multiple plans at different abstraction levels.
Will the skill ask me questions before generating a plan?
The skill asks at most 1-2 questions and only when truly blocking. It makes reasonable assumptions for non-critical unknowns to minimize back-and-forth.
Can I modify the plan template structure?
The template provides a proven structure (Approach, Scope, Action Items, Validation). You can customize the sections in your prompt if your team has specific planning requirements.
Does this skill work for non-coding tasks?
While designed for development work, the structured approach applies to any project needing atomic steps. The verb-first, concrete format translates well to other domains.
What makes a good action item?
Good action items start with a verb (Add, Refactor, Verify), name specific files when possible, and represent a single logical unit of work that can be checked off when complete.

开发者详情

文件结构

📄 SKILL.md